Commit graph

18 commits

Author SHA1 Message Date
Miraty
2570d09ba9 Add reg/edit.php and regParseRecord() 2023-07-31 01:13:06 +02:00
Miraty
40e67b0c0c declare(strict_types=1); 2023-07-17 21:15:18 +02:00
Miraty
3436d0243f Display some field values again after submission 2023-07-17 21:02:09 +02:00
Miraty
0c15676520 reg/index: registration policy: display '∅' if empty 2023-07-16 21:08:49 +02:00
Miraty
3ddbc7cf1a reg: sync DS/NS using CDS/CSYNC from child zone 2023-07-16 21:00:38 +02:00
Miraty
7f7bcadb58 Fix important vulnerability in reg/ds.php + exescape
In page reg/ds.php, POST parameter 'key' was directly sent to shell, allowing for remote arbitrary commands execution.

This commit fixes this vulnerability, and uses a new function to automatically escape every shell command arguments as an additional generic protection.
2023-06-19 02:15:43 +02:00
Miraty
f05a55a7fa Display string rules, reg: allow "-" for subdomains 2023-06-05 00:18:10 +02:00
Miraty
864f868890 Split accounts capabilities; Info about rate limit 2023-05-02 19:30:53 +02:00
Miraty
b9af7fee09 reg: Delay at unregistration; Display domain history 2023-03-25 16:26:05 +01:00
Miraty
ed05d4aab9 reg/register: add "Check availability" feature 2023-03-19 22:22:34 +01:00
Miraty
b2bfbb7bf8 Niver > ServNest 2023-01-29 21:09:00 +01:00
Miraty
01e9881ce6 css: "text-align: right" for domains in tables 2023-01-23 01:39:18 +01:00
Miraty
312292d06a feature: reg: allow multiple suffixes 2023-01-23 01:14:59 +01:00
Miraty
4b54038c63 Fix pg-view/reg/transfer.php syntax 2023-01-21 04:17:58 +01:00
Miraty
8565ecdc22 --- > — 2023-01-21 04:16:02 +01:00
Miraty
335b826559 Gettext internationalization and english translation 2023-01-21 01:27:52 +01:00
Miraty
75e7caed88 More contextual submit button values 2022-12-20 23:25:33 +01:00
Miraty
73c137aaba Split pages/ between pg-act/ and pg-view/ 2022-12-20 21:17:03 +01:00